Tips on writing effective documents
Using commas helps enormously with readability. There is a lot of debate on this subject and editors in the publishing industry are removing more than ever, but my advice is to use them wherever a natural pause is implied or required. For example, instead of “when it works it works really well” it is clearer if you put “when it works, it works really well”.
